0
私はチャットアプリを持っており、スクロールアップイベントでページネーションをしたい(NOT DOWN)。私はこの仕事のための指示が必要です。また、新しいページデータの読み込みにプリローダーを表示したいと思います。それを実装する方法は?チャットアプリ(ページ番号)のスクロールアップ時に角度機能を実行
私はチャットアプリを持っており、スクロールアップイベントでページネーションをしたい(NOT DOWN)。私はこの仕事のための指示が必要です。また、新しいページデータの読み込みにプリローダーを表示したいと思います。それを実装する方法は?チャットアプリ(ページ番号)のスクロールアップ時に角度機能を実行
こんにちは、そのビットはあなたが本当に必要とするものが不明です。 私はちょうどディレクティブでスクロールイベントをキャプチャして、これがあなたを助けることを願っています。 updated
myApp.directive('scrolly', function() {
return {
restrict: 'A',
link: function (scope, element, attrs) {
var lastScrollTop = 0;
var raw = element[0];
console.log('loading directive');
raw.scrollTop=300;
element.bind('scroll', function() {
console.log(raw.scrollTop + raw.offsetHeight);
if(raw.scrollTop < lastScrollTop)
{
// alert("scroll up");
lastScrollTop = raw.scrollTop;
}
else{
lastScrollTop = raw.scrollTop;
}
if (raw.scrollTop ==0) {
scope.$apply(attrs.scrolly);
}
});
}
};
});
おかげで、私はページを開いたときに私のスクロールが下であると私は、ユーザーのスクロールが(開始)トップにしたい、私はイベントを発生します。 like Telegram –
@エサンあなたの要件はまだ不明ですが、リストの一番上にスクロールするとイベントが発生しました。あなたが探していることを願っています。 – kavinhuh